The Buluku Ravine is a short river on the coast in eastern Dominica in the Parish Saint David .

geography

The Buluku Ravine rises on the ridge of Wimblew near Seseti , west of the Bataca Church of the Nazarene and falls in a short, steep course to the east, where after a few hundred meters, south of Burarati on the steep coast, it flows into the Atlantic.

The springs arise from the same aquifer as the neighboring Frenchman Ravine and Ravine Pois Doux to the west . The catchment area of ​​the Isulukati River (Crayfish River) connects to the south .
